INTERNAL MEMO — Finance Team Only

Re: Term Sheet from Caldrey Systems

Caldrey's revised term sheet arrived Tuesday. Key points: a three-year supply commitment, volume rebates tiered at 8% and 12%, and an exclusivity clause covering the Velmora product line. Lena Harwick has flagged the exclusivity language as potentially restrictive given our pipeline with other partners. Please model cash impact under both tiers before Friday's review. Our position going into negotiations is noted below.

board note of kahag-baguf: The finance team signed off on a budget of $419.2 million for Project Gorvan.

Subject: Handover — FD leak hunt on Pelican

Hey — passing you the leaked-file-descriptor hunt on the Pelican gateway. Short version: descriptor count climbs ~200/hour, restarts buy us a day. I've narrowed it to the retry middleware; notes are in the incident doc. Keep the hourly graph open and restart if we cross 80%. Questions overnight? Ping the address below.

alerts address for kafof-bagag: kasael@olvarqdyn.corp

## Archiving Cold Storage Buckets

When a Glacierhaven bucket has seen no reads for 180 days, the Frostline archiver flags it for compaction. Before triggering an archive run, verify the manifest checksum in the Ledgerpine console and confirm no legal-hold tags remain. Runs are idempotent, so re-triggering after a failure is safe. The archiver authenticates against the internal Coldvault API, and requests without valid credentials are silently dropped. Use the key below for all archive calls.

app token of fajop-fahif = qvz4-AnML